    NH36 movement, new hands, blue AR flat crystal, luminous ceramic bezel insert, strapcode oyster bracelet. A great first project and planning on another soon. Just waiting for parts to arrive.



    It was originally an SKX009, which looked great, but is now more pleasing to my eye and the hacking movement is nicer for me.

    Parts List:
    Seiko SKX007
    SRP163J1 dial - adapted using dial dots
    Brushed Chapter Ring
    Sword / Milsub Hands in Black
    NH36 movement - Hack / Handwinding
    S Laser etched crown
    Double domed sapphire with blue AR
    Sub style bezel
    Rolex Coke style insert
    SRP rubber strap with metal hardware
    Porthole case-back

    Built over quite a while! Case is homage (Merkur) but built exactly to gen spec and size. I have seen a genuine pre owned case but it is too beat up. Crystal is updated sapphire and movement is Seiko NH35 ( keeping time to +2 sec a day). Everything else is OEM, dial, hands, bezel, insert and full bracelet. I love it.....
